Elderly shower installation services focus on modifying or installing showers to better accommodate seniors’ needs. These services often involve replacing existing showers with accessible designs, such as walk-in showers, low-threshold entries, or showers with safety features like grab bars and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a bathroom environment that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ing easier access for individuals with limited mobility. Contractors may also install additional features like shower seats or handheld showerheads to enhance comfort and safety.
This service helps address common problems faced by elderly individuals, including difficulty stepping over high tub walls, balancing in slippery environments, or reaching fixtures comfortably. Traditional showers can pose safety hazards, especially for those with arthritis, limited strength, or balance issues. Elderly shower installation services aim to eliminate these hazards by transforming existing bathrooms into safer, more functional spaces that support independence and reduce the risk of accidents.

Installation Costs - The overall cost for elderly shower install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ic installations in Lincoln Park, MI, tend to be on the lower end, while custom features increase costs. Local service providers can offer precise est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ials, including accessible fixtures and safety features, can vary from $200 to $1,200. Higher-end options with advanced safety features and durable materials tend to be more expensive. Local contractors can help select suitable options within your budget.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for elderly shower installation generally range from $500 to $2,000, influenced by the project's scope and local rates. More intricate modifications or additional safety features may increase labor expenses. Contact local pros for detailed quotes tailored to your home.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ing modifications or structural adjustments can add $300 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on existing bathroom configurations and specific accessibility requirements. Local service providers can evaluate your space for a comprehensive cost estimate.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
